### Ticket: Signature check fails on SketchLoom 4.1 release build

The CI signature verification step rejects the 4.1 artifact containing the new undo/redo stack for the diagram editor. The undo history serializer was added after the manifest was generated, so the bundled file list no longer matches the signed manifest. Fix: regenerate the manifest after the serializer lands, then re-sign. Reviewer, please confirm the command-pattern refactor doesn't write extra temp files into the bundle. Re-signing should use the key below.

deploy key for kagup-bawig: bky9_ZMq28eTw9

Subject: Handover — StockPilot restock planner

Hi Marta,

Handing off StockPilot tonight. The route optimizer for the Delvin Park machines is still flagging phantom low-stock alerts; I've silenced them until the sensor recalibration lands tomorrow. The Tuesday restock batch was re-queued manually, so please verify it completed before 09:00. All other planners are healthy. If anything looks off, reach the planner team directly at the address below.

alerts address for kafof-bagag: kasael@olvarqdyn.corp

# InkLedger Environments

InkLedger, our PDF invoice renderer, runs in three environments: dev, staging, and production. Each environment has its own font cache, template bucket, and render queue. New team members should verify staging parity before promoting any template change. Please read each setting carefully before editing anything. The staging environment currently uses the following configuration values.

deployment values, yadup-tajof:
oliath:
  log_level: debug
  metrics_host: metrics.oliath.zemvarlabs.internal
  pool_size: 4